About The Opportunity
Reporting to the SDS/PACU Health Services Manager and working under the supervision or direction of regulated health professionals, the Care Team Assistant (CTA) provides direct, hands-on care based on the needs of the patient and pre-operative/PACU care areas. As a member of the collaborative care team, the CTA is responsible for supporting patient care through (including, but not limited to):
  • Participates in discharge planning and assist with patient’s readiness for discharge
  • Collect health information as assigned to support patient care assessment; monitor patient’s general condition and well-being to help guide treatments by the collaborative care team
  • Assist with specimen collection, and preparing patient for surgical procedure (eg: pre-operative hair removal)
  • Reinforce patient and family teaching according to established guidelines and the plan of care
  • Provide assistance with implementing health care plan or therapeutic treatment, such as record vital signs and intake/output readings and reporting results
